The Lincoln Lawyer, Season 4
Picking up where the story left off in season 3, the new season will see defence attorney Mickey Haller in deep trouble as he's falsely accused of a murder. After the dead body of former client Sam Scales is found in his car trunk, he has to prove his innocence while in jail, battling a ruthless prosecutor and exposing the real killer. Adapted from Michael Connelly's The Law of Innocence, the series will have intense courtroom battles, twists, and high-stakes legal strategy.
Release date: Feb 5, 2026
Streaming on: Netflix
Cast: Manuel Garcia-Rulfo, Mickey Haller, Becki Newton, and Lorna Crane
Genre: Legal drama, crime thriller, and mystery

Ikkis
A war biography based on the life of Second Lieutenant Arun Khetarpal, one of India’s youngest soldiers to receive the Param Vir Chakra for his courage and sacrifice during the 1971 Indo-Pakistan War. The movie juxtaposes 1971 and 2001, where in 2001, Khetarpal's father meets the Pakistani officer responsible for his son's death.
Release date: Feb 26, 2026
Streaming on: Prime Video
Cast: Dharmendra, Agastya Nanda, and Simar Bhatia
Genre: Biographical war drama

My Penguin Friend
How cool would it be have a pet Penguin! If that's something you've often thought, this heartwarming movie will bring you to tears. Based on a true story of Brazilian fisherman João Pereira de Souza, it shows how love, compassion and healing form a bond between humans, animals and nature. João rescues an oil-covered Magellanic penguin, Dindim, and nurses him back to health. He ultimately releases him into the sea, hoping to never see it again. However, Dindim became a regular visitor, annually visiting João's home and yard before returning to the ocean for the breeding season.
Release date: Feb 16, 2026
Streaming on: Netflix
Cast: Jean Reno, Adriana Barraza
Genre: Family movie, drama
